Wedding gifts etiquette question
Advertisements [?]

Sorry in advance for the long ramble... ;)

So... people are starting to ask Iza and I where we’re registered. Well, we're not, and to be perfectly honest we don’t want stuff. First of all, we have everything we need (we are already living in sin, zOMG!!!) and we don’t have room to store anything more; second of all, we don’t like the thought of telling people we love "we want A, B, C, and D and you must get us one of these items." Not to mention our general distaste for the rampant consumerism that goes along with the wedding industry. But I digress. Anyway, what I just did was set up a registry here: http://www.justgive.org/ It’s a website that allows you to pick from among a zillion charities, and your guests can donate if they are so inclined. I already registered us at three of our favorites, Wheels 4 Life, Sierra Club and Kiva.org.

So - will people be OK with this? I figure everyone probably already thinks we're a little odd, so it should come as no big surprise. ;-) If we must, we could also create a “stuff” registry, but we’d likely do it at www.GoWesty.com to get accessories for our Vanagon. So that’s not necessarily less weird, hehee. Second question is, should I email people with this info? I can send out an email to everyone who’s invited saying something like "Sally and Iza request charitable donations in lieu of gifts, blah blah blah"? But that seems kind of tacky.
